Transaction 26216524f1434c1d76dc70b91e5ccc9b95192366fc2ae6001c8fe5cbdd4b52ef

1 Input
2 Outputs
  • 26216524f1434c1d76dc70b91e5ccc9b95192366fc2ae6001c8fe5cbdd4b52ef:0
  • value  10000000
    address  17u6m1kVDzMVGsDBFu37mNjAbNFijsiTFc
  • 26216524f1434c1d76dc70b91e5ccc9b95192366fc2ae6001c8fe5cbdd4b52ef:1
  • value  14947342
    address  154dx3dYvKFCiKZffMQjb4gV8HL1X5k2nZ